
What is the role of potassium in plants?

Hint: Plants uptake several elements from the soil or surrounding which are essential for their growth and metabolism. These essential elements are absolutely necessary for normal growth and reproduction. In the absence of these elements plants do not complete their life cycle or set the seeds. Their deficiency can’t be replaced by other elements. Essential elements are further classified into four groups based on their diverse function.
Complete answer:
Potassium is one of the macro elements essential for the growth and metabolism of plants. It is absorbed in the form of ions $K^+$. It is required in more abundant quantities in the meristematic tissue, buds, growing leaves and root tips.
Role of potassium-
It helps to maintain an anion cation balance in cells.
It is involved in the process of translation (protein synthesis).
It helps in opening and closing of the stomata.
It helps in activation of enzymes.
It also takes part in the maintenance of turgidity of cells.
They play a crucial role in carbohydrate metabolism.
Potassium is essential for translocation of sugar.
Note:
Essential elements are directly involved in the metabolism of the plants. The essential elements are divided into two parts based on their qualitative requirements – Macronutrients and micronutrients. Macronutrients are generally present in plant tissue in large amounts ( in excess of 10 mmol per kg of dry matter. Micronutrients are needed in very small amounts ( less than 10mmol per kg of dry matter). The concentration of essential elements below which plants growth is retarded is termed as critical concentration.
